A client calls to make an appointment with a mental health professional to address anxiety
issues. The BEST response would be:



A) To refer the client as it's not within the therapist's scope of practice



B) Consider the issues and if the therapist has experience to meet the client's needs



C) Determine if the therapist likes the family before making a decision to meet with the client



D) Refer the client to the therapist's supervisee if personal issues conflict - ANSWER B) Consider
the issues and if the therapist has experience to meet the client's needs



An intern is meeting with a male client who just announced he is gay. The intern has no
experience working with gay clients. The BEST response would be:



A) To inform the client that this is out of his/her scope of practice and refer to a competent
colleague



B) Seek intense supervision and continue to work with the client.



C) Continue meeting with the client and obtain additional coursework



D) Assess personal bias and continue working with the client - ANSWER B) Seek intense
supervision and continue to work with the client.

,A mental health professional receives a call from a previous client who moved out of CA and is
now residing in Nevada. He would like to re-open his case and continue therapy. What should
the mental health professional do next?



A) Determine if the client is in crisis and contract for a few sessions if required



B) Begin telehealth therapy



C) Inform the client that he/she can no longer provide therapy due to the client no longer being
a CA resident



D) Discuss the risks and benefits to providing telehealth therapy - ANSWER C) Inform the client
that he/she can no longer provide therapy due to the client no longer being a CA resident



Professional clinical counselor interns require _______ total hours of supervised experience
toward licensure.



A) 3,200

B) 1,200

C) 3,000

D) 750 - ANSWER C) 3,000



A mental health professional is found to have caused identifiable harm and his/her actions were
outside the standards of the profession and as a result; the client has asked the court to award
damages in the form of monetary compensation. This is most consistent with a:



A) Civil suit

,B) Criminal suit

C) Disciplinary action

D) None of the above - ANSWER A) Civil suit



A mental health professional is sexually attracted to his client and is interested in pursuing a
relationship. The mental health professional should:



A) Terminate treatment to pursue a relationship with the client



B) Not engage in a sexual relationship with the client and consider a referral if unable to remain
unbiased



C) Consult an ethics review board



D) Begin a sexual relationship with the client and continue seeing the client for therapy -
ANSWER B) Not engage in a sexual relationship with the client and consider a referral if unable
to remain unbiased



A new client tells a mental health professional that she recently ended a romantic relationship
with her previous therapist, but feels confused. How should the mental health professional
respond?



A) Inform the BBS of the previous therapist's misconduct



B) Contact local law enforcement and report unprofessional misconduct



C) Validate the client's feelings

, D) Provide the client with the brochure Professional Therapy Never Includes Sex - ANSWER D)
Provide the client with the brochure Professional Therapy Never Includes Sex



An inter bills a client's insurance under his/her supervisor's name to obtain an increased fee.
This act is considered to be:



A) Both ethical and legal



B) Both illegal and unethical



C) Legal, but unethical



D) None of the above - ANSWER B) Both illegal and unethical



A mental health professional teaches at the local community college. She is discussing a client's
case and accidentally reveals the client's name. The mental health professional:



A) Can be held liable as she breached confidentiality.



B) Is not liable as it was an accident.



C) Should conceal her mistake.



D) Must retake her licensing exams to stay compliant. - ANSWER A) Can be held liable as she
breached confidentiality.
